Output f61d8b9dea13db9961ee3b73e1b338b077e17e44399522950f31cb657f59e509:1

value
2348658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85577967b696367816105e24c70c5e4e136fc44f OP_EQUAL
address
3Dr4asdvbxfGo4Kvh8fauJ144etPJpUVLH
transaction
f61d8b9dea13db9961ee3b73e1b338b077e17e44399522950f31cb657f59e509
spent
true